What to Expect

 

  • A full-time, four-week placement where you’ll work alongside talented legal professionals on real matters for real clients;
  • Immersive learning through structured training, hands-on work and mentoring;
  • Exposure to high-quality work in a collaborative and inclusive team environment that values your voice and ambitions;
  • Opportunities to contribute to Dentons’ pro bono work; and
  • A firm culture that is deeply committed to its clients, people, and the wider community.

 

We’re seeking motivated and ambitious law students in their penultimate or final year of study who:

 

  • Have demonstrated strong academic performance;
  • Are genuinely passionate about the law and commercial client service;
  • Thrive in a team-based, fast-paced, and forward-thinking environment;
  • Are eager to learn, grow, and contribute from day one; and
  • Are interested in a graduate role in Adelaide or elsewhere in Australia with Dentons.

 

As part of your clerkship, you’ll have the opportunity to nominate a preferred practice group. While placements are subject to business needs, we’ll do our best to accommodate your interests. In Adelaide, our practice areas include:

 

  • Banking & Finance
  • Corporate
  • Employment & Safety
  • Intellectual Property & Technology
  • Litigation & Dispute Resolution
  • Mergers & Acquisitions
  • Migration
  • Real Estate
  • Recovery and Restructuring

 

Intakes

 

We will be running two clerkship intakes: the first from 24 November to 19 December 2025, and the second from 19 January to 13 February 2026. You must be available to work full-time, five days per week during the clerkship.

 

Our office

 

At Dentons’ Adelaide office, we work with purpose to provide high quality service to our clients. Our commitment to community and pro bono work is deeply embedded in our culture. We proudly support JusticeNet SA, including active participation in the annual Walk for Justice. Our team also provides volunteer legal advice to women experiencing homelessness through our partnership with Catherine House. Additionally, we foster a vibrant and inclusive workplace by hosting in-house art exhibitions, supporting local artists and community organisations.

 

Our office has a warm, social culture where connection and collaboration are encouraged. Educational and social events provide opportunities to get to know your colleagues and build lasting relationships.
